Abstract: | We consider a very general setup where channels are assumed to be an arbitrary conditional distribution. For such channels, we conduct capacity analysis, derive various performance measures in terms of achievable and asymptotically achievable rate, and discuss the application principles. Besides capacity analysis, we consider a specific type of systems called molecular communication systems and take it as an application example of our theorems. |
